Description

  • Tom Sachs
  • Chanel Street
  • 4 of 5 pieces with artist's stamp, the box dated c 1998 and numbered 007/15
  • painted cardboard box, painted wood, twine, painted notepad, painted lighter assemblage; in five parts
  • box: 2 1/2 by 10 1/2 by 10 1/8 in.
  • 6.3 by 26.7 by 25.7 cm.
  • Executed in 1998, this work is from an edition of 15, each work unique.

Provenance

Private Collection, France
Kenneth A. Friedman & Co., Calabasas

Condition

This work is in good condition overall. This work is composed of five separate elements; there is notable wear and handling to the box, due to the artist's choice of found medium; there is scattered surface soiling and abrasions to the assembled pieces, due to the artist's choice of working method and materials.
